Transaction 64950d04ced3b09523bc0577b9b050c158a5403c3852d391c9e69c88cb6269f7

1 Input
2 Outputs
  • 64950d04ced3b09523bc0577b9b050c158a5403c3852d391c9e69c88cb6269f7:0
  • value  24533847
    address  3PtBfvCNwdnK7WMpCmUesiaoW184K13jSd
  • 64950d04ced3b09523bc0577b9b050c158a5403c3852d391c9e69c88cb6269f7:1
  • value  709857
    address  3Fs2MLXLEczBKbuRPsA2me7Gi5HVZ4qYLL